Output 68608b86977342d99d0f611072601ebf5168cbee6656a1fc219991891daf65ea:0

value
3420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e319b2d389bef217173c4687388a8bb48f8a37490ac973a84367db78a6fe0287
address
ltc1puvvm95ufhmepw9eug6rn3z5tkj8c5d6fptyh82zrvldh3fh7q2rs5azdl4
transaction
68608b86977342d99d0f611072601ebf5168cbee6656a1fc219991891daf65ea
spent
true